    Background: The present study evaluated the efficacy and safety of human embryonic somatic cell (hESC) therapy in patients with Cerebral Palsy (CP). Methods: This analysis comprised patients (30 days-18 years) with predictable identification of CP. The study consisted of four treatment phases (T1, T2, T3, T4) separated by gap phases. Efficacy of hESC therapy was evaluated supported Gross Motor Function Classification Scores Expanded and Revised (GMFCS-E & R; 1-good to 5-bad). Results: Ninety one patients were included and every one received hESC therapy in T1, 66 patients returned for T2, 38 patients for T3, and 15 patients for T4.
